#d7c634 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7c634 is composed of 84.3% red, 77.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.9%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 53.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 52.4%. #d7c634 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#af8d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

● #d7c634 color description : Strong yellow.
#d7c634 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d7c634 has RGB values of R:215, G:198,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.76,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14140980.

Shades and Tints of #d7c634
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0902 is the darkest color, while #fefdf9 is the lightest one.
